Palazzo Ristorante Italiano is an Italian Restaurant at 99-080 Kauhale St # C2, Aiea, HI 96701 with 337 user reviews. The menu features classic Italian dishes such as Bread, Wine, Chicken Saltimbocca, Linguine Meatball, and Osso Bucco. The restaurant sees peak waits of up to 15 minutes in the afternoons and evenings on most days from Monday through Sunday, making it a lively spot during those hours.     On the hunt for best Italian in Aiea, and honestly Palazzo might be it. Palazzo is a no frills, hole in the wall mom & pop shop that you really want to support, especially when the food is delish and service is on point. I called to make a 6:30pm reservation on a weekday, which probably wasn't necessary until about 7ish when more parties filled the restaurant. For food, we ordered the fried mozzarella, chicken marsala, and special of the night which was scallop & shrimp Florentine. First, softened butter and a basket of hot bread was dropped off at our table. The bread had a crispy crust and soft interior, and it was hottt with steam which I loved. The fried mozzarella comes out as a fried block of cheese and a serrated knife for you to slice it however you want. The cheese was super gooey, the coating was wonderfully crispy and well seasoned, and the marinara sauce complemented it so well. On to the sides, the chicken marsala had a distinct marsala wine flavor and the chicken had a delicious crust on it. The special of the night was on a white board at the entrance, described as "jumbo shrimp and sea scallop sautéed with garlic, olive oil, mushroom, bacon, spinach in a white wine butter sauce over linguine pasta ($26.90)". This dish was goooood, super garlicky with a good portion of seafood, bacon, mushrooms and spinach. I did ask for sub fettuccine but it came out with the advertised linguine - no biggie. I have to note that all the dishes came out STEAMING hot, meaning they were being brought out the second cooked. The servers were hustling table to table. Water was constantly refilled. Oh also the crushed red pepper was spicy, which is always a plus. Parking is ample and free first 2 hours. P.S. We were celebrating a birthday, and without even saying anything (we had a birthday gift bag on a chair), the server brought out an ice cream sundae at the end - so thoughtful and attentive!
